Get the ribs! The restaurant is attached to a service station and has a nice, small-town feel. Ken employs most of the town I'd guess and the restaurant is only open Thursday and Friday nights and Saturdays (early afternoons I think...) Arrive early unless you want to wait in a very long line. Expect to pay $15-20 per person for a full meal.
You start with the salad bar which good, but not outstanding. Of course, cutting your own cheese from the block is interesting and different. After the salad, everyone gets a rib "on the house" to see if that's what you want (other options include chicken and steak.)
I took the ribs (the smaller size - 4 or 5 ribs) and a baked potato. I was not disappointed. I consider the quality of ribs to be nearly equal to Rendezvous in Memphis. Furthermore, these guys cut the ribs the right way: cut along the bone, not in between.
Amber, OK is a 2.5 hour drive from here and I'll be going back soon. [03 May 2004 15:23:20]

Only vegetarians will be leave hungry. What ambiance? Superb beef, ribs and chicken. Beats anything we've eaten in and out of Oklahoma (yes, Texas & California included) --at the price range of 12 to 15 dollars. True, selection is limited: Steaks, ribs, chicken, brisket and prime rib. Included in price is small salad bar, side of one potato or another. Included table appetizer is small rib order and some bread. (Makes you wonder if you shouldn't change your order to ribs!) Prime rib and sirloin steaks are fantastic. Everything is gently smoked, no overbearing "sauces" on foods, no "formed" beef of any sort here. Very clean restaurant area, very simple decor, nothing fancy (by ANY means!!) Just great food at a low price. Drinks are also simple: No alcohol, pop or iced tea. Service is great: Just don't expect white linened waiters and a maitre'd. [05 May 2004 12:08:46]

Ken's is Great! Ken's is a down home country eatery. Limited menu allows for excellent food. The ribs are some of the best I've ever had and my wife really enjoys the prime rib. The salad bar is small but very good and it has big pots of fried okra and pinto beans at the end of it to go with your meal. [23 Nov 2005 11:08:26]

No sauce necessary on these ribs!!!! Limited menu, but each item is excellent. If it's your first trip, you must get the ribs. The combination of rubs and the woods which Ken uses for smoking the meat are unmatched. This is one of the few places where you can get ribs without having to use sauce. They are that good. Steaks are also excellent. Friendly service. The place is small, so arrive early to avoid the lines. [07 Oct 2006 14:15:06]
